Background
In the production process of the electronic wire, one electronic wire needs to be coiled and then bundled, so that the electronic wire is convenient to transport and sell. In large-scale production, an auxiliary binding machine is often used, so that efficient production can be realized, but in small-batch production and small-amount template production, the production cost and the maintenance operation cost are increased if mechanical production is adopted, and the binding quality of a batch of products is difficult to ensure if pure manual binding is adopted.

Example 1:
as shown in fig. 1, a jig for assisting binding of a binding wire comprises a base 1 and two wrapping posts 2, wherein the two wrapping posts 2 are detachably mounted on the same side of the base 1 through bolts 3; the side of base 1 is provided with two rectangular mounting hole 4 that link up the relative both sides of base 1, and the tip of two wrapping posts 2 all is provided with bolt hole 5, and when wrapping post 2 was installed on base 1, bolt 3 passed rectangular mounting hole 4 back from one side of base 1, and 5 screw thread matching in the bolt hole on the opposite side of base 1 and wrapping post 2 link to each other. Compared with the auxiliary binding machine, the auxiliary binding machine has the advantages of low cost and simple manufacture, saves the expenses of purchasing the machine and maintaining the machine, and the like. Compared with pure manual binding, the method has the advantages that the binding quality of each batch can be controlled, and the binding efficiency is greatly improved compared with that of pure manual binding. Through set up two rectangular mounting holes 4 on base 1 and cooperate two wrapping posts 2 of 3 installations of bolt, can adjust the interval between two wrapping posts 2 through the different positions of bolt 3 fixation in rectangular mounting hole 4 like this to can adapt to the production demand and adjust the length of tying up. When using the tool, adjust suitable position with the interval of two wrapping posts 2 according to the demand, then form a coil with electron line circulation winding on two wrapping posts 2, then take off the coil to it just has accomplished processing to bundle the coil to prick the line. When the model preparation, only need through unscrewing bolt 3, the processing specification of adjustment tool that can be simple and quick can process out the model of a plurality of different specifications like this. Compared with the mode that the auxiliary binding machine is used for manufacturing the sample plate, the time for debugging the machine is saved.
As shown in fig. 2, the strip-shaped mounting hole 4 comprises a first hole section 6 and a second hole section 7 which are communicated with each other, the width of the first hole section 6 is larger than that of the second hole section 7, the first hole section 6 and the second hole section 7 are communicated with the two opposite side surfaces of the base 1 respectively, when the winding post 2 is mounted on the base 1, the bolt 3 passes through the strip-shaped mounting hole 4 from one side of the first hole section 6 and then is connected with the bolt hole 5 on the winding post 2 in a threaded matching manner, and the nut of the bolt 3 is accommodated in the first hole section 6. With such an arrangement, the nut of the bolt 3 can be well hidden by the first hole section 6, thereby providing a certain aesthetic appearance. The width through setting up first hole section 6 is greater than the width of second through-hole section, and the nut laminating that makes bolt 3 that can be fine is at the facade between first hole section 6 and second hole section 7 to make the laminating of wrapping post 2 fix the side at base 1.
Example 2:
in addition to embodiment 1, as shown in fig. 3, the base 1 is provided with a long groove 8 along the edge of the long mounting hole 4 in the longitudinal direction on the side of the second hole section 7, the connection rod 9 is connected to the end of the winding post 2 at the end provided with the bolt hole 5, and the connection rod 9 is engaged in the long jump groove when the winding post 2 is mounted on the base 1. Due to the arrangement, when the winding post 2 is installed, the connecting rod 9 is clamped in the long jump groove, so that the winding post 2 cannot rotate when the bolt 3 is screwed, and the bolt 3 can be screwed fast conveniently. On the other hand, at the in-process that wrapping post 2 used, avoid wrapping post 2 that can be fine through connecting rod 9 to take place to rotate to make bolt 3 not hard up, cause wrapping post 2 not hard up.
Example 3:
on the basis of embodiment 1, the base 1 is connected with a grab handle 10 on one side of the first hole section 6, and the surface of the grab handle 10 is provided with anti-skid lines or is sleeved with an anti-skid rubber sleeve. Through setting up grab handle 10, be convenient for operating personnel to hold grab handle 10 and operate, can also insert a downthehole use with grab handle 10 simultaneously, perhaps use through some anchor clamps centre gripping tool.
Example 4:
in addition to embodiment 1 or embodiment 3, the base 1 is provided with a first grid pattern around the second hole section 7, and the winding post 2 is provided with a second grid pattern around the bolt hole 5. Through setting up first check line and the cooperation of second check line, when can making wrapping post 2 install on base 1, frictional force through between first check line and the second check line makes wrapping post 2 can not easy rotation in the use to it is not hard up to cause wrapping post 2.
Example 5:
on the basis of the foregoing embodiment, as shown in fig. 3, the clamping piece 12 is fixed on the base 1 at the side communicating with the second hole section 7 by the screw 11, and a gap is left between the clamping piece 12 and the winding post 2. Through setting up fastener 12, can cooperate wrapping post 2 to fix the initial section of electron line, especially some have the electron line of plug, joint, can block plug, joint, the operating personnel of being convenient for can be quick twine the electron line on two wrapping posts 2.
The clamping piece 12 is a vertical plate 13 and a horizontal plate 14 which are connected in an L shape, a long-strip through hole 15 penetrating through two sides is formed in the vertical plate 13, when the clamping piece 12 is installed on the base 1, the screw 11 penetrates through the long-strip through hole 15 and is in threaded matching connection with the screw 11 hole on the base 1, and the horizontal plate 14 is perpendicular to the base 1 and is in clearance with the winding post 2. With the arrangement, the transverse plate 14 and the winding post 2 can be conveniently adjusted by an operator by loosening the little screw 11 and then sliding the clamping piece 12 through the strip through hole 15, so that the electronic wire winding device is suitable for electronic wires with different diameters. In the conventional arrangement, the horizontal plate 14 may also be made of some elastic materials, so that the horizontal plate 14 cooperates with the winding post 2 to clamp the electronic wire more stably.
The lateral plate 14 is provided with a rubber layer 16 on the side facing the winding post 2. By providing the rubber layer 16, the electronic wire can be prevented from easily sliding between the horizontal plate 14 and the winding post 2 by the friction force of the rubber layer 16.
